Business Wire reported 2024-04-18 that PROVIDENCE, R.I.–(BUSINESS WIRE)–Bally’s Corporation (NYSE: BALY) announced today that it will release financial results for the first quarter 2024 after market close on Wednesday, May 1, 2024. Management will host a conference call on the same day at 4:30 p.m. EDT to discuss results. To access the conference call, please dial (888) 632-3384 (U.S. toll-free) and reference conference ID BALYQ124. Analysts’ Opinion of BALY

Wells Fargo, on the other hand, stated in their research note that they expect to see BALY reach a price target of $10. The rating they have provided for BALY stocks is “Underweight” according to the report published on January 05th, 2024.

Stifel gave a rating of “Hold” to BALY, setting the target price at $25 in the report published on November 02nd of the previous year.

Insider Trading

Reports are indicating that there were more than several insider trading activities at BALY starting from ROLLINS JEFFREY W, who purchase 5,000 shares at the price of $10.00 back on Nov 09 ’23. After this action, ROLLINS JEFFREY W now owns 87,175 shares of Ballys Corporation, valued at $50,000 using the latest closing price.

PATEL JAYMIN B, the Director of Ballys Corporation, purchase 10,000 shares at $8.84 during a trade that took place back on Nov 06 ’23, which means that PATEL JAYMIN B is holding 33,624 shares at $88,400 based on the most recent closing price.
